Solidifying Your House with Foundation Techniques
A strong foundation is completely crucial for the general safety and longevity of your home. Eventually, various factors like soil shifts, water damage, or even poor initial construction can cause foundation problems. These issues can manifest as cracks in walls and floors, doors and windows that stick, or a shifting structure. Thankfully, there are leveling house several successful foundation repair techniques available to resolve these problems and bring your home back to its original strength.
- Concrete piering: This technique involves placing piers or columns into the ground to provide additional strength for the foundation.
- Soil lifting: This method uses a mixture of grout or foam to fill and compact a sunken concrete slab.
- Carbon fiber strengthening: These techniques are used to stabilize the foundation walls, typically through injecting materials that attach to the existing structure.
It's essential to consult with a qualified and experienced foundation repair specialist to assess the severity of your home's issues. They can provide a thorough evaluation and recommend the most appropriate repair techniques for your specific situation.

Concrete Slab Leveling
A concrete slab is essential to various building constructions. Over time, these slabs can settle due to soil movement. This causes unevenness and potential issues to the structure itself. Concrete slab leveling is a crucial process that addresses these issues, restoring the levelness of your concrete surface. The procedure involves strategically pumping a specialized compound beneath the slab to raise it back to its original position. This not only boosts the appearance of your concrete but also reduces further harm and ensures a safe and durable foundation.

Selecting the Right House Leveling Contractor for Your Needs
When your foundation starts to show signs of settling, it's crucial to identify a reputable house leveling contractor. Don't just choose the first firm you encounter. Take the time to investigate your options and ensure that you pick a contractor who is skilled and reliable.
Start by asking for suggestions from neighbors or consult online directories. Once you have a selection of potential contractors, reach out to them to talk about your specific needs.
Be sure to ask for documentation of their insurance and permitting. You should also request testimonials from former clients. Contrast the bids you receive and opt for the contractor who offers the best blend of cost, expertise, and standing.
